Book Now, Pay Later Options

Many bookings offer flexible payment options, allowing you to reserve now and pay later.

Quick Answer

Pay at Hotel: Reserve now with card details, pay full amount at check-in
Partial Payment: Pay deposit now, remainder at hotel
Full Prepayment: Pay everything upfront (usually cheapest)

Payment Options Explained

1. Pay at Hotel

How it works:

  • Provide card details to secure booking
  • Small authorization hold (usually released)
  • Pay full amount at check-in
  • Most flexibility

Advantages:

  • ✅ No immediate payment
  • ✅ Cash flow flexibility
  • ✅ Often free cancellation
  • ✅ Pay in hotel currency

Disadvantages:

  • ❌ Usually higher prices
  • ❌ Card must be valid through stay
  • ❌ Need card at check-in

2. Partial Prepayment

How it works:

  • Pay deposit now (e.g., first night or 50%)
  • Pay balance at hotel
  • Combination of both methods

Common deposit amounts:

  • First night's accommodation
  • 30-50% of total
  • Fixed amount (e.g., $100)

When remainder is due:

  • At check-in
  • 24-48 hours before arrival
  • Upon arrival

3. Full Prepayment

How it works:

  • Pay entire amount at booking
  • Nothing to pay at hotel
  • Simplest option

Advantages:

  • ✅ Usually lowest price
  • ✅ Budget locked in
  • ✅ No surprises at check-in
  • ✅ Done and dusted

Disadvantages:

  • ❌ Often non-refundable
  • ❌ Less flexibility
  • ❌ Money tied up

Understanding Authorization Holds

What Are They?

Temporary holds:

  • Verify card is valid
  • Reserve available credit
  • Not an actual charge
  • Automatically released

How much:

  • $1-50 for verification
  • Sometimes first night's rate
  • Varies by supplier

How long:

  • 3-7 business days
  • Up to 10 days sometimes
  • Check with your bank

Managing Holds

Tips:

  • ✅ Ensure sufficient credit
  • ✅ Don't cancel card
  • ✅ Keep card valid through stay
  • ✅ Expect temporary reduction in available credit

Pay at Hotel - What to Expect

At Check-In

You'll need:

  • The card used for booking (or another valid card)
  • Valid ID matching booking name
  • Booking confirmation

Hotel will:

  1. Verify your reservation
  2. Take payment for room
  3. Place incidental hold (for room service, etc.)
  4. Check you in

Acceptable Payment at Hotel

Usually accepted:

  • Credit cards
  • Debit cards
  • Cash (in some locations)
  • Hotel-specific payment methods

Check confirmation email for specific requirements

Cancellation & Payment Type

Pay at Hotel Bookings

Usually:

  • Free cancellation until deadline
  • Deadline typically 24-48 hours before
  • No charge if cancelled in time
  • Full charge if no-show

Prepaid Bookings

Typically:

  • Non-refundable or limited refund
  • Charged immediately
  • Cancellation fees apply
  • Read policy carefully

Partial Payment Bookings

Varies:

  • Deposit may be non-refundable
  • Balance refundable until deadline
  • Check specific terms

Currency Considerations

Pay at Hotel

Currency flexibility:

  • Pay in hotel's local currency
  • Avoid double conversion
  • Use credit card for best rate
  • Hotel sets exchange rate

Prepayment

Locked in:

  • Pay in booking currency
  • Rate fixed at booking
  • No currency risk
  • Know exact cost

Price Differences

Why Pay Later Costs More

Hotels charge more because:

  • Higher cancellation risk
  • Tied-up inventory
  • Administrative costs
  • Flexibility has value

Typical difference: 10-15% more than prepaid

Example:

Same Room, Same Dates:
Prepay (Non-refundable): $100/night
Pay at Hotel (Flexible): $115/night

Difference: $15/night for flexibility

Important Notes

Card Requirements

For Pay at Hotel:

  • Card must remain valid
  • Need same or equivalent card at check-in
  • International transactions enabled
  • Sufficient credit available

No-Show Policy

If you don't show up:

  • Full charge applies
  • Even with "pay later" booking
  • No refund for no-show
  • Always cancel properly

FAQ

Q: Will my card be charged for "pay at hotel"? A: Only authorization hold (temporary), released in 3-7 days.

Q: Can I pay cash at hotel? A: Some hotels yes, but confirm first. Most require card.

Q: What if I lose my card before check-in? A: Contact support. May need new card or payment arrangement.

Q: Is pay at hotel always refundable? A: Usually, but check specific cancellation policy.

Q: Can I change payment method later? A: Not usually. Contact support for special circumstances.

Q: Why is prepay cheaper? A: Less risk for hotel, guaranteed revenue, locked in booking.
